A few tips before you submit your review
Quick guidance so your review is helpful, clear, and ready for moderation.
Lead with specific impact. Tell people what changed for you. A concrete before-and-after example helps others quickly see the value.
Keep it short and readable. Aim for under 100 words. Most people skim reviews, so concise writing is more likely to be read in full.
Be honest and practical. Share what helped, what took effort, and what was realistic for your situation. Balanced reviews build trust.
Include one useful detail. Mention one approach that worked for you, such as how you chose your first Do Now item.
Do not include private information. Avoid addresses, phone numbers, email addresses, or identifying details about yourself or other people.
No swearing, spam, or abuse. Reviews with profanity, spam, harassment, or personal information are not approved. All submissions are reviewed.
